This position provides professional, courteous customer service at all times; performs routine to moderately complex clerical work in support of efficient and effective department operations; and performs related duties as assigned. This incumbent works according to some procedures but decides how or when to do things; work is reviewed regularly by supervisor.
The work is considered sedentary in nature and involves walking or standing some of the time and involves exerting up to 10 pounds of force on a recurring basis or routine keyboard operations.
Work environment involves exposure to no known environmental hazards; and is relatively safe, secure, and stable.

The City of Columbia is proud to offer a complete benefits package to full-time employees. This package includes health care, dental, vision, retirement, deferred compensation plans, flexible spending accounts, life insurance, long-term disability, holidays, vacation, and sick leave.
Part-time or temporary employees, including interns, are not eligible for City benefits.
